Are you a passionate Teaching Assistant looking for your next opportunity in a Primary School? Milk Education is working with Primary Schools across Sunderland, South Tyneside, Gateshead, North Tyneside and Durham, and we’re looking for enthusiastic Teaching Assistants to support pupils across EYFS, KS1 and KS2.
The Role
- Supporting pupils with their learning and development
- Providing 1:1 and small group support
- Supporting pupils with SEND and additional needs
- Assisting with phonics, literacy and numeracy
- Promoting positive behaviour and engagement
- Working alongside teachers and school staff
We’re Looking For
- Experience working with children, young people or adults in a professional capacity within the last 5 years
- Teaching Assistant experience is desirable
- Level 2 or Level 3 Teaching Assistant qualification is desirable
- Experience supporting SEND pupils is advantageous
- Strong communication and teamwork skills
- A positive, reliable and adaptable approach
